Morocco Trip From Marrakech

Trip From Marrakech

Marrakech is a captivating city that offers innumerable opportunities to
explore Morocco’s countryside, beach resorts, mountain ranges and desert areas.
From Marrakech, an extraordinarily well connected city, it is easy to travel to
some of the most marvellous places in the country, including the “Land of
the Thousand Kasbahs” in the Ouarzazate region, a trekking or rafting
expedition in the Ourika Valley or a visit to the stunning Ouzoud Cascades.

1. Ouarzazate – Tizi n’Tichka – Ait Benhaddou

Morocco Friendly Travel, Kassbah Ait Ben Hadou

The route to Ouarzazate through the Tizi n’Tichka Pass on the High Atlas and
to the stunning Ait Benhaddou Kasbah is an astounding itinerary that offers a
first glimpse of the desert on the gateway to the Sahara Desert, as well as an
incomparable chance to visit the great Kasbahs built by the Berber tribes who
once ruled the High Atlas region.

One of the top places on this path is the UNESCO World
Heritage site of Ait Benhaddou, an impressive ksar or fortified village
consisting of a group of earthen buildings surrounded by high walls, in the
manner of a traditional pre-Saharan habitat. The houses crowd together within
the defensive walls, which are reinforced by corner towers.

In Ouarzazate, you can’t miss a visit to the Atlas Film Studios, where
numerous films where shot, including “Lawrence of Arabia”, “the
Mummy”, “Gladiator”, “Cleopatra”, and “the Jewel
of the Nile” among many others.

2. One-day trip (or Rafting Expeditions) to the Ourika Valley

Heading south from Marrakech, you enter a colourful landscape full of
valleys and waterfalls and advance through the green orchards of the Haouz
plain with the grandiose Atlas Mountains permanently in the background. At
last, you will reach Tnine-de-l’Ourika, from which you penetrate into the
lovely Ourika Valley.

Along the way and on the route to Setti Fatma, you will get a chance to
admire the strange beauty of the Berber villages built in clay in the 16th and
17th centuries, and hanging to the hills. There, you can’t miss the opportunity
to visit a traditional Moroccan house, to experience first hand the Berber
traditional way of life.

For those seeking action and adventure, it is possible to enjoy a one-day
rafting expedition in the Ourika Valley. The rapids on the Ourika Assiff
stretch for over 6 miles in several class 3 and 4+ rapids and are surrounded by
stunning red, emerald and ochre landscapes and crowned by the impressive
outline of the Atlas Mountains.

3. Ouzoud Cascades

The Ouzoud waterfalls are one of the most stunning sights in Southern
Morocco and are surrounded by exuberant, luxuriant vegetation. The cascades are
over 330 feet high and drop vertiginously onto several platforms, thus
projecting in the air an infinity of tiny water drops that create an almost
permanent rainbow.

In order to get to the cascades, you will drive through roads surrounded by
beautiful kasbahs on both sides and across the olive groves of Damnate. The
deep green valleys and the stunning views of the Jbel Azoukri and the Jbel Ghat
mountains will be topped with the sight of the snow-capped Atlas Mountains.
